- THE MAIN TREE II, Second Edition, by Nancy (Portor) Childress, 1995. page140.
 
   He was an accountant, a republican, a Baptist. Both well educated. Hewas assistant paymaster in the navy during the last of the Civil Waryears. She worked for eleven years in the Secretary of State ofWisconsin's office.
